John On Feb 12, 2007, at 9:12 PM, [EMAIL PROTECTED] wrote: > > John, > >> When is run "./confirure" in the stk-4.2.1 directory on PS3 running >> YDL >> 5 I get the following error message: >> >> configure: error: cannot guess build type; you must specify one >> >> What do I have to do to correct this error? Thanks. > > This is usually indicative of the package not being ported to the > architecture it's being built on. The work involved to port it might > be easy, but it might not be. The configure script basically tried > to guess what your system is to see if it knows how to set everything > up for it, and your system didn't match anything it knows about.
